SoVectorizeText Class Reference

Public Types

enum  Justification {
  LEFT , RIGHT , CENTER , LEFT ,
  RIGHT , CENTER
}
 
enum  Justification {
  LEFT , RIGHT , CENTER , LEFT ,
  RIGHT , CENTER
}
 
- Public Types inherited from SoVectorizeItem
enum  Type {
  UNDEFINED , LINE , TRIANGLE , TEXT ,
  POINT , IMAGE , UNDEFINED , LINE ,
  TRIANGLE , TEXT , POINT , IMAGE
}
 
enum  Type {
  UNDEFINED , LINE , TRIANGLE , TEXT ,
  POINT , IMAGE , UNDEFINED , LINE ,
  TRIANGLE , TEXT , POINT , IMAGE
}
 

Public Member Functions

 SoVectorizeText (void)
 
 SoVectorizeText (void)
 
- Public Member Functions inherited from SoVectorizeItem
 SoVectorizeItem ()
 
 SoVectorizeItem ()
 

Public Attributes

uint32_t col
 
SbName fontname
 
float fontsize
 
Justification justification
 
SbVec2f pos
 
SbString string
 
- Public Attributes inherited from SoVectorizeItem
float depth
 
int type
 

Member Enumeration Documentation

◆ Justification [1/2]

Enumerator
LEFT 
RIGHT 
CENTER 
LEFT 
RIGHT 
CENTER 

◆ Justification [2/2]

Enumerator
LEFT 
RIGHT 
CENTER 
LEFT 
RIGHT 
CENTER 

Constructor & Destructor Documentation

◆ SoVectorizeText() [1/2]

SoVectorizeText::SoVectorizeText ( void  )

◆ SoVectorizeText() [2/2]

SoVectorizeText::SoVectorizeText ( void  )

Member Data Documentation

◆ col

uint32_t SoVectorizeText::col

Referenced by SoVectorizeText().

◆ fontname

SbName SoVectorizeText::fontname

◆ fontsize

◆ justification

Justification SoVectorizeText::justification

Referenced by SoVectorizeText().

◆ pos

◆ string


The documentation for this class was generated from the following files: